McHenry County 4-H Dog Obedience class descriptions:

Obedience exercises for ALL classes are based on AKC obedience regulations. 

  • Beginner Novice 1 – This class is for inexperienced dogs and handlers. No dog or handler may repeat this class.
  • Beginner Novice 2  - This is for experienced dogs and handlers. Dogs that are repeating Beginner Novice would be in this class as would new dogs with experienced handlers
  • Pre Novice - This class is for dogs that have successfully completed Beginner Novice 1 or 2 or at the discretion of the instructor. Dogs that repeat this class are not eligible for state competition.
  • Novice 1 & 2 - This class is for dogs that have successfully completed Pre-Novice or at the discretion of the instructor. Dogs that repeat this class are not eligible for state competition. 
  • Graduate Novice - This class is for dogs that have successfully completed Novice or at the discretion of the instructor. Handlers in this class will learn how to correctly choose a dumbbell for their dog, how to measure their dog at the withers, know their dog’s height for jumping and be familiar with the rules and regulations.


RALLY-O will be offered as an optional clinic with no additional charge in place class. 
Rally signs will be used for both Beginner Novice 1 and 2 as stated in AKC rules and regulations.

  • Rally Novice: 10-15 signs are used (not including start and finish). 3-7 of the signs must be “stationary” sings. Performed on leash.
  • Rally Intermediate: 12-17 signs are used (not including start and finish). 3-7 of the signs must be “stationary” signs. At least 3 “advanced” signs. Performed on leash.
